Вопрос : Как я сортирую вектор?

Это не будет тренировками преподаватель а реальный проблемой, котор я пытаюсь разрешить.  

I имеет пук студентов в состязании для того чтобы увидеть может запустить предмет самое далекое.  Расстояние может поменять везде от от 0 до 50 FT.  Каждый студент получает 4 попытки.  Данные хранятся в векторе structs (см. Кодего).

Let, котор мы претендуем там 5 студентов для этого примера, но число студентов может фактическ поменять в будущем.  Так если 5 студентов и каждое получают 4 попытки…, то как делает вид I все 20 попыток расстоянием?

Thanks!
class= " ясное " >
> " codeSnippet " class=
class= " lineNumbers "
class=
1:
2:
3:
4:
5:
6:
7:
8:
9:
>struct StudentAttempts " class= " id= " codeSnippet810081
 вектора;
class=

Ответ : Как я сортирую вектор?

>> если я хочу продолжать вниз с курса использования моего использования моего вектора, то vThrows содержит structs с 4 ходами и именем студентов

Вне новой функции, вы можете сделать это. Внутри этой функции, вы принимаете один из ваших элементов вектора имея 4 хода, и копируете их в 4 элемента каждое вектора имея один ход. Преимущество что вы сохраняете много усилие в сортировать и сопрягать using 2 функции алгоритма STL я использовал.

Так, я думаю вы должно признавать эти линии:
dist вектора (...);
вид (dist.begin (), dist.end (), cmpAttempts);

Как раз петля над вашим вектором входного сигнала и для каждого из ваших элементов входного сигнала, вы имеете 4 более малых показателя который вы нажимаете в вектор dist. Одна петля возвращает данные. После этого видом, и вами будете вверх-к-скорость.
Другие решения  
  •  Как я добавляю кнопки на форме PDF для того чтобы добавить/извлекаю рядки данных?
  •  Шнур ошибки в блоке задвижки?
  •  сколько вариант сервера SQL на одной машине
  •  Внешний вид 2007 не может архивный файл открытой сети сохраненный
  •  Активно директория DNS записывает вопрос
  •  Отчет о доступа 2010 экспорта к CSV с коллекторами?
  •  Прокладчик OCE 9400 не начинает
  •  как добавить десятичное место в формуле в отчете о кристалла seagate
  •  Windows XP и Мичрософт Оутлоок и проблемы установителя Windows
  •  VB6 к VS2010 - консультации тренировки?
  •  
    programming4us programming4us